crictl 代理配置
时间: 2023-07-04 17:18:33 浏览: 144
如果你需要在使用 `crictl` 的时候配置代理,可以通过设置环境变量来实现。具体步骤如下:
1. 打开终端并使用以下命令设置代理环境变量:
```
export HTTP_PROXY="http://<proxy_server>:<proxy_port>"
```
```
export HTTPS_PROXY="http://<proxy_server>:<proxy_port>"
```
其中 `<proxy_server>` 是代理服务器的地址, `<proxy_port>` 是代理服务器的端口号。如果代理服务器需要身份验证,你还需要设置 `HTTP_PROXY_USERNAME` 和 `HTTP_PROXY_PASSWORD` 环境变量。
2. 配置完成后,你可以使用 `crictl` 命令与容器运行时进行交互,并通过代理服务器拉取镜像。
例如,使用以下命令拉取 nginx 镜像:
```
crictl pull nginx
```
`crictl` 会自动使用代理服务器来拉取镜像。
希望以上方法能够帮助你配置 `crictl` 的代理设置。
相关问题
crictl version v1.26.0 crictl.yaml 配置
这是关于 cri-o 工具和 crictl 工具的一些信息。"crictl version v1.26.0" 表示您使用的是 cri-o 的版本为 v1.26.0 的 crictl 工具。而 "crictl.yaml" 是一个 crictl 工具的配置文件,您可以使用该文件来配置 crictl 工具的一些行为,例如指定运行时的端点、指定镜像存储库等。
crictl version v1.26.0 crictl.yaml 配置runtime-endpoint:
这是一个关于 crictl 工具配置文件的示例。"crictl version v1.26.0" 表示您使用的是 cri-o 的版本为 v1.26.0 的 crictl 工具。而 "crictl.yaml" 是一个 crictl 工具的配置文件,您可以使用该文件来配置 crictl 工具的一些行为。
在该配置文件中,"runtime-endpoint" 是一个配置项,用于指定 cri-o 运行时的端点。您可以将其设置为一个有效的运行时端点地址,例如 "unix:///var/run/crio/crio.sock"。这将使 crictl 工具使用指定的运行时端点进行容器和镜像管理操作。